In business continuity management (BCM), what is a critical goal?

In business continuity management (BCM), a critical goal is to ensure quick recovery from disruptions. This focus on recovery is pivotal as it directly impacts an organization's ability to continue its operations and deliver services during and after an unexpected event or crisis. Speedy recovery minimizes downtime, mitigates financial loss, and helps maintain the trust of customers and stakeholders.

The essence of BCM revolves around preparing for, responding to, and recovering from disruptive incidents to ensure the organization can maintain essential functions. By prioritizing a swift recovery, organizations can stabilize their operations and begin the process of returning to normalcy, which is fundamental to resilience in the face of adverse situations. This approach is essential for protecting the organization’s reputation and viability in the long term.
